Golf

A traditional golf course, enjoyed & played by people of all ages.

Cedarwood was designed by Ellis Maples, famed for his work at Grandfather Mountain and the Country Club of North Carolina at Pinehurst. The course stretches out to almost 7,000 yards from the Black Tees, and wanders over rolling terrain dotted with hardwoods, cedars, and lovely ponds. The fairways are lush Bermuda, the greens are TifEagle Ultradwarf Bermuda grass.
 
The course is walkable with all the challenges placed in front of you with no tricked up features like many of the new courses today. Like any great course, it gives you risk-reward choices throughout the round. This characteristic makes the course pleasurable and challenging to golfers of all ages and abilities levels.
